IN PICTURES - Redditch Remembers at Plymouth Road War Memorial

A SIZEABLE crowd of people gathered at the Cenotaph in Plymouth Road today to mark Armistice Day.

 As ever it was subtly different from the Remembrance Sunday parade with a quieter, more reflective air.

The service was led once again by Rev Paul Lawlor as the gathering marked 107 years since the guns fell silent on the Western Front at 11am on November 11, 1918.

Joining him were serving members of the armed forces, veterans and members of the Royal British Legion and leading dignitaries, including Borough Mayor Coun Joanna Kane and Council Leader Sharon Harvey.

People came together to sing hymns – Abide with Me – and finished the service with the National Anthem.
